Gypsum vs Fort Lupton
Side-by-side comparison
How does Gypsum, CO compare to Fort Lupton, CO? Gypsum has a population of 8,481 with a median household income of $124,534, while Fort Lupton has 8,494 residents and a median income of $64,850.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Gypsum, CO | Fort Lupton, CO |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 8,481 | 8,494 | -0.2% |
| Median Age | 38 | 34.3 | +10.8% |
| Foreign Born % | 23.6% | 16.7% | +41.3% |
| Metric | Gypsum | Fort Lupton |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$124,534 | $64,850 | +92.0% |
| Unemployment | 0.8% | 7.4% | -89.2% |
| Poverty Rate | 6.7% | 14.7% | -54.4% |
| Bachelor's+ | 30.3% | 12.9% | +134.9% |
| Metric | Gypsum | Fort Lupton |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$553,600 | $372,400 | +48.7% |
| Median Rent | $2198/mo | $1296/mo | +69.6% |
| Housing Units | 2,607 | 2,922 | -10.8% |
